Germantown Academy put another one in the bag on Tuesday to keep their perfect season alive. They put the hurt on the Calhoun Academy Cavaliers with a sharp 16-5 victory. With that win, the Patriots brought their scoring average up to 7.2 runs per game.
Holt Record looked comfortable as he didn't allow a single earned run and allowed only two hits over four innings pitched.
At the plate, Cooper Burkholder and Tyler Nolan did most of the damage at the plate: Burkholder scored two runs while going 1-for-3, while Nolan scored two runs and stole a base while going 2-for-3. Nolan also put up a double, which was his first of the season. Another player making a difference was Brayden Vargas, who scored two runs while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ances.
Germantown Academy kept the outfield on their toes and finished the game with 11 hits. The team's really been improving in that area: they've now improved their hit total in three consecutive contests.
Germantown Academy's victory bumped their record up to 5-0. As for Calhoun Academy,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 10-4.
Coming up, Germantown Academy is taking a road trip to take on St. Mark's at 4:00 p.m. on Wednesday. As for Calhoun Academy, they wasted no time getting back out on the field and have already played their next game, an 11-7 win against St. Stephen's & St. Agnes on the 25th.
